Maximal lifetime scheduling in sensor surveillance networks

This paper addresses the maximal lifetime scheduling problem in sensor surveillance networks. Given a set of sensors and targets in a Euclidean plane, a sensor can watch only one target at a time, our task is to schedule sensors to watch targets, such that the lifetime of the surveillance system is maximized, where the lifetime is the duration that all targets are watched. We propose an optimal solution to find the target watching schedule for sensors that achieves the maximal lifetime. Our solution consists of three steps: 1) computing the maximal lifetime of the surveillance system and a workload matrix by using linear programming techniques; 2) decomposing the workload matrix into a sequence of schedule matrices that can achieve the maximal lifetime; 3) obtaining a target watching timetable for each sensor based on the schedule matrices. Simulations have been conducted to study the complexity of our proposed method and to compare with the performance of a greedy method.

[1]  T. Inukai,et al.  An Efficient SS/TDMA Time Slot Assignment Algorithm , 1979, IEEE Trans. Commun..

[2]  Richard A. Brualdi,et al.  Combinatorial matrix theory , 1991 .

[3]  Di Tian,et al.  A coverage-preserving node scheduling scheme for large wireless sensor networks , 2002, WSNA '02.

[4]  Frank Harary,et al.  Graph Theory , 2016 .

[5]  Qun Li,et al.  Global Clock Synchronization in Sensor Networks , 2006, IEEE Trans. Computers.

[6]  Anantha Chandrakasan,et al.  Upper bounds on the lifetime of sensor networks , 2001, ICC 2001. IEEE International Conference on Communications. Conference Record (Cat. No.01CH37240).

[7]  John Anderson,et al.  Wireless sensor networks for habitat monitoring , 2002, WSNA '02.

[8]  Deborah Estrin,et al.  Residual energy scan for monitoring sensor networks , 2002, 2002 IEEE Wireless Communications and Networking Conference Record. WCNC 2002 (Cat. No.02TH8609).

[9]  Chee-Yee Chong,et al.  Sensor networks: evolution, opportunities, and challenges , 2003, Proc. IEEE.

[10]  D. West Introduction to Graph Theory , 1995 .

[11]  Kay Römer Time synchronization in ad hoc networks , 2001, MobiHoc '01.

[12]  David Simplot-Ryl,et al.  Energy-efficient area monitoring for sensor networks , 2004, Computer.

[13]  S. Eisenman,et al.  Sensor Networks , 2002 .

[14]  Tian He,et al.  Differentiated surveillance for sensor networks , 2003, SenSys '03.

[15]  Deborah Estrin,et al.  Residual Energy Scans for Monitoring Wireless Sensor Networks , 2002 .

[16]  Mingyan Liu,et al.  A distributed monitoring mechanism for wireless sensor networks , 2002, WiSE '02.

[17]  Antonio Alfredo Ferreira Loureiro,et al.  Scheduling nodes in wireless sensor networks: a Voronoi approach , 2003, 28th Annual IEEE International Conference on Local Computer Networks, 2003. LCN '03. Proceedings..